This compound is a deuterated derivative of 4-nitrophenol, commonly used as a research reagent in laboratory settings. Its structure features a nitrophenol backbone with deuterium atoms substituted at specific positions, making it valuable for isotopic labeling studies.

The international HS code for Phen-2,3,5,6-d4-ol, 4-nitro- (CAS 93951-79-2) is 2845.90.
2845.90
2845 90 10
Classification per the EU customs inventory ECICS (2026-07 snapshot, HS 2022). National tariff lines and product form can affect the final classification.
